Adult Disability Assessor (PIP / WCA) – Nurses, Occupational Therapists, Physiotherapists, Paramedics and Pharmacists
Salary:£45,000 - £48,000 (+ bonus - performance based) & benefits
Location:Newport – Hybrid (home & office)
Hours:Fixed Monday to Friday, 9am–5pm – no weekends or bank holidays
Part-time options available (3-4 days)
We are currently recruiting for hybrid remote Functional Assessors who would like a role that involves working from home and in the office with no weekends, bank holidays, or long shifts. Role Overview:
- Conduct Assessments:Evaluate claimants' health and/or work capabilities via phone and face-to-face assessments.
- Review Evidence:analyse medical evidence, health questionnaires, and daily living activities.
- Compile Reports:Produce detailed reports for the Department for Work and Pensions (DWP).
Paid Training Program:
Successful candidates will complete a 12-week comprehensive training program
covering (amongst other things):
- Assessment Techniques:Best practices for accurate evaluations.
- DWP Guidelines:Requirements and guidelines of the Department for Work and Pensions.
- Report Writing:Skills for detailed and objective reporting.

Requirements:
- Experience:Minimum of 1-year post-registration recent experience in a relevant adult setting
- Registration:Must have at least 1 year of active registration (NMC or HCPC or GPHC registration)
- Skills:Strong communication, effective assessment skills, proficient at typing/report-writing, and excellent IT skills are essential.
